gdb: remove mi_parse::make functions

Remove the static mi_parse::make functions, and instead use the
mi_parse constructor.

This is a partial revert of the commit:

  commit fde3f93adb50c9937cd2e1c93561aea2fd167156
  Date:   Mon Mar 20 10:56:55 2023 -0600

      Introduce "static constructor" for mi_parse

which introduced the mi_parse::make functions, though after discussion
on the list the reasons for seem to have been lost[1].  Given there
are no test regressions when moving back to using the constructors, I
propose we should do that for now.

There should be no user visible changes after this commit.
